Understanding Intestinal Metaplasia: The Precancerous Shift
At its core, intestinal metaplasia is a defensive adaptation gone wrong. When the delicate mucosal lining of your stomach is subjected to prolonged, chronic inflammation, the cells begin to mutate. In an attempt to survive the harsh, acidic environment, these gastric cells transform into cells that resemble those found in your intestines.
While this cellular adaptation helps the tissue tolerate acid temporarily, it is considered a precancerous lesion. If left unmanaged, these abnormal cells can continue to mutate, significantly increasing the long-term risk of developing gastric cancer. Identifying the root causes—such as Helicobacter pylori infection, chronic gastritis, or heavy bile reflux—is essential to stopping this progression in its tracks.
The Soda Trap: How Cola Damages a Vulnerable Stomach Lining
For many people dealing with chronic digestive issues, a cold, fizzy beverage like cola seems like a harmless treat. However, if you have been diagnosed with intestinal metaplasia, consuming highly acidic carbonated drinks is akin to pouring fuel on a fire. Cola affects your fragile gastric mucosa in several damaging ways.
First, the extreme acidity of cola, which typically features a pH between 2.5 and 3.5, directly irritates the already inflamed stomach lining. Second, the carbonation introduces excess gas, increasing intra-abdominal pressure and exacerbating gastroesophageal reflux disease (GERD). Finally, the high sugar content in these drinks promotes systemic inflammation and disrupts the delicate balance of your gut microbiome, hindering the natural healing process of your stomach.
Can You Reverse Intestinal Metaplasia? Actionable Strategies for Gut Recovery
While reversing advanced cellular changes is highly challenging, clinical evidence suggests that early-stage intestinal metaplasia can be halted, and in some cases, even regressed. Achieving this requires a comprehensive, proactive approach to digestive wellness.
Eradicating H. Pylori and Medical Monitoring
The absolute cornerstone of managing this condition is eliminating H. pylori bacteria. If a breath or stool test confirms an infection, completing a targeted antibiotic regimen is non-negotiable. Successfully eradicating this pathogen removes the primary driver of chronic stomach inflammation, giving your gastric lining a genuine chance to heal. Additionally, scheduling regular endoscopic surveillance with biopsies is vital to monitor cellular changes over time.
Transitioning to a Gastric-Friendly Diet
What you put on your plate directly dictates the environment inside your stomach. To support tissue repair, transition to a diet rich in fresh, non-acidic fruits and leafy green vegetables packed with natural antioxidants. Simultaneously, eliminate known mucosal irritants such as alcohol, strong coffee, spicy foods, processed meats, and, of course, carbonated sugary beverages. Eating smaller, more frequent meals at consistent times also prevents acid spikes and reduces the mechanical workload on your stomach.
Managing Stress and Optimizing Lifestyle Habits
Your brain and your gut are constantly communicating through the gut-brain axis. Chronic psychological stress and sleep deprivation impair stomach lining repair by reducing blood flow to the digestive tract and increasing stomach acid production. Incorporating stress-reduction techniques like daily meditation, gentle yoga, and ensuring seven to eight hours of restorative sleep can profoundly improve your digestive resilience. Furthermore, quitting smoking is imperative, as tobacco smoke directly degrades the protective mucosal barrier of the stomach.
What the Science Says: Long-Term Management and Cancer Prevention
Leading gastroenterology guidelines, including those from the World Gastroenterology Organisation (WGO), emphasize that early detection is the ultimate defense against gastric cancer. Clinical studies show that when H. pylori is successfully eradicated before severe, widespread metaplasia occurs, the risk of oncological progression drops dramatically.
